Invisible Children, a gripping and captivating documentary, tells the story of youngsters in Northern Uganda's Acholi region caught up in the conflict between the Ugandan government and the Lords Resistance Army (LRA), a violent insurgency led by Joseph Kony that kidnaps Acholi children en masse to work as soldiers and sex slaves. The conflict has forced many Acholi families into rural displacement camps, where the children are easy targets for LRA kidnappers. The resulting situation sees thousands of children forced to "commute" to nearby towns nightly in order to avoid the LRA by sleeping in public places, and leaves them vulnerable to ambush and exploitation.
